High-Level Overview
co.dev is an AI-powered platform that transforms natural language descriptions into scalable, modern full-stack web applications. It generates production-ready code using a modern tech stack—Next.js for the frontend and Supabase for backend and database services—enabling both developers and non-developers to rapidly build and customize full-stack apps. The platform balances no-code simplicity with full-code flexibility, providing built-in modules for authentication and database integration, and allowing users full ownership and export of their source code. This makes co.dev ideal for startup MVPs, rapid prototyping, and web app creation without deep coding expertise, significantly lowering technical barriers and development costs[1][2][3][5].
Origin Story
co.dev emerged to address the complexity, time, and cost challenges of building full-stack applications, especially for non-technical users. While exact founding details are not publicly detailed, it is known that co.dev leverages advanced AI models (including Claude AI) to interpret user prompts and generate complete Next.js applications integrated with Supabase. The platform has evolved to support a growing community, with over 45,000 apps built using co.dev, reflecting early traction and adoption in the AI-assisted app development space[2][4][5].
Core Differentiators
- AI-Powered Natural Language to Code: Converts plain text app descriptions into full-stack Next.js and Supabase applications.
- Full Source Code Ownership: Users retain complete control over generated code, with GitHub integration for easy export and customization.
- Modern, Scalable Tech Stack: Uses Next.js (React framework) and Supabase (PostgreSQL with real-time sync) for robust, scalable apps.
- Built-in Authentication and Database Modules: Streamlines backend setup for common app features.
- No Vendor Lock-in: Unlike many no-code tools, co.dev allows users to take their code anywhere.
- Accessible to Non-Developers: Extremely low learning curve; if you can write an email, you can start building.
- Rapid Development: Enables quick MVP creation and prototyping without manual coding.
- Community and Support: Growing user base and community-built applications provide ecosystem support[1][3][5][7].
Role in the Broader Tech Landscape
co.dev rides the wave of AI-driven automation in software development, addressing the growing demand for rapid, cost-effective app creation amid a shortage of skilled developers. The timing is critical as businesses and entrepreneurs seek faster digital transformation with fewer technical barriers. By combining no-code ease with full-stack flexibility, co.dev challenges traditional development and no-code platforms, influencing the ecosystem by democratizing app creation and accelerating innovation cycles. Its use of popular open-source technologies (Next.js, Supabase) aligns with market trends favoring scalable, maintainable web applications[1][3][5].
Quick Take & Future Outlook
Looking ahead, co.dev is poised to expand its capabilities, potentially supporting more complex app types and integrations beyond web applications. Trends in AI-assisted coding and low-code/no-code development will likely shape its evolution, with increasing emphasis on security, scalability, and customization. As AI models improve, co.dev’s influence may grow, further lowering entry barriers for app development and fostering a broader creator economy. Its commitment to code ownership and exportability positions it well against vendor lock-in concerns, appealing to serious developers and startups alike.
In summary, co.dev transforms the way full-stack apps are built by merging AI, modern web technologies, and user-centric design, making it a significant player in the future of software development.